About the role
We are looking for a dedicated Learning Support Assistant to join a welcoming school in Lambeth on a full‑time, five‑day‑a‑week basis. This role offers the chance to make a meaningful impact on pupils’ academic, social and emotional development while growing your own career in a supportive environment.
Key responsibilities
- Provide one‑to‑one and small‑group support to pupils.
- Assist the class teacher in delivering engaging lessons.
- Support pupils with academic, social and emotional development.
- Help create a positive, inclusive and safe learning environment.
- Collaborate with teachers, SEN staff and parents to monitor and promote pupil progress.
Required profile
- Previous experience as a Learning Support Assistant in a school setting.
- Strong knowledge of supporting pupils with a range of learning needs.
- Proactive, patient and positive attitude.
- A degree is preferred but not essential for the right candidate.
